Page 13: ...t or partial winding start The motor winding is subdivided into two parts Partial winding 1 66 and part winding 2 33 This winding division reduces the start up current needed for a part winding start to approx 65 of that for a direct start INFO A mechanical unloaded start with bypass solenoid valve is not required 5 1 Information for contactor and motor contactor selection All protection devices a...

Page 22: ...the compressor is started the refrigerant contained in the oil evaporates due to the decline in pressure This can result in oil foaming and oil exodus which can result in oil hammer in certain circumstances Operation mode The oil sump heater operates when the compressor is shut down The oil sump heater is switched off when the compressor starts Connection Connect the oil sump heater via an auxilia...
